diff options
Diffstat (limited to 'man/ndbd.8')
-rw-r--r-- | man/ndbd.8 | 228 |
1 files changed, 89 insertions, 139 deletions
diff --git a/man/ndbd.8 b/man/ndbd.8 index 36b0e686f85..759028d324e 100644 --- a/man/ndbd.8 +++ b/man/ndbd.8 @@ -2,12 +2,12 @@ .\" Title: \fBndbd\fR .\" Author: [FIXME: author] [see http://docbook.sf.net/el/author] .\" Generator: DocBook XSL Stylesheets v1.75.2 <http://docbook.sf.net/> -.\" Date: 08/12/2009 +.\" Date: 11/04/2009 .\" Manual: MySQL Database System .\" Source: MySQL 5.1 .\" Language: English .\" -.TH "\FBNDBD\FR" "8" "08/12/2009" "MySQL 5\&.1" "MySQL Database System" +.TH "\FBNDBD\FR" "8" "11/04/2009" "MySQL 5\&.1" "MySQL Database System" .\" ----------------------------------------------------------------- .\" * set default formatting .\" ----------------------------------------------------------------- @@ -41,8 +41,9 @@ processes cooperate in handling data\&. These processes can execute on the same .\" command options (MySQL Cluster): ndbd .\" MySQL Cluster: ndbd process .PP -The following list describes command options specific to the MySQL Cluster data node program -\fBndbd\fR\&. +The following table includes command options specific to the MySQL Cluster data node program +\fBndbd\fR\&. Additional descriptions follow the table\&. For options common to all MySQL Cluster programs, see +Section\ \&17.4.2, \(lqOptions Common to MySQL Cluster Programs\(rq\&. .if n \{\ .sp .\} @@ -68,7 +69,7 @@ wherever the latter occurs in this section\&. For options common to all NDBCLUSTER programs, see -Section\ \&17.6.2, \(lqOptions Common to MySQL Cluster Programs\(rq\&. +Section\ \&17.4.2, \(lqOptions Common to MySQL Cluster Programs\(rq\&. .sp .RS 4 .ie n \{\ @@ -81,9 +82,11 @@ Section\ \&17.6.2, \(lqOptions Common to MySQL Cluster Programs\(rq\&. \fB\-\-bind\-address\fR .TS allbox tab(:); -l l -l l -l l. +l l s +l l s +l l s +^ l l +^ l l. T{ \fBVersion Introduced\fR T}:T{ @@ -95,28 +98,16 @@ T}:T{ \-\-bind\-address=name T} T{ -\fBPermitted Values \fR +\ \& T}:T{ -[\fInested\ table\fR]* +\fBPermitted Values \fR T} -.TE -.sp 1 -.sp -.it 1 an-trap -.nr an-no-space-flag 1 -.nr an-break-flag 1 -.br -.B *[nested\ table] -.TS -allbox tab(:); -l l -l l. -T{ +:T{ \fBType\fR T}:T{ string T} -T{ +:T{ \fBDefault\fR T}:T{ T} @@ -141,36 +132,26 @@ This option was added in MySQL 5\&.1\&.12\&. \fB\-d\fR .TS allbox tab(:); -l l -l l. +l l s +l l s +^ l l +^ l l. T{ \fBCommand Line Format\fR T}:T{ \-\-daemon T} T{ -\fBPermitted Values \fR +\ \& T}:T{ -[\fInested\ table\fR]* +\fBPermitted Values \fR T} -.TE -.sp 1 -.sp -.it 1 an-trap -.nr an-no-space-flag 1 -.nr an-break-flag 1 -.br -.B *[nested\ table] -.TS -allbox tab(:); -l l -l l. -T{ +:T{ \fBType\fR T}:T{ boolean T} -T{ +:T{ \fBDefault\fR T}:T{ TRUE @@ -182,6 +163,12 @@ Instructs to execute as a daemon process\&. This is the default behavior\&. \fB\-\-nodaemon\fR can be used to prevent the process from running as a daemon\&. +.sp +This option has no effect when running +\fBndbd\fR +or +\fBndbmtd\fR +on Windows platforms\&. .RE .sp .RS 4 @@ -197,36 +184,26 @@ can be used to prevent the process from running as a daemon\&. \fB\-\-initial\fR .TS allbox tab(:); -l l -l l. +l l s +l l s +^ l l +^ l l. T{ \fBCommand Line Format\fR T}:T{ \-\-initial T} T{ -\fBPermitted Values \fR +\ \& T}:T{ -[\fInested\ table\fR]* +\fBPermitted Values \fR T} -.TE -.sp 1 -.sp -.it 1 an-trap -.nr an-no-space-flag 1 -.nr an-break-flag 1 -.br -.B *[nested\ table] -.TS -allbox tab(:); -l l -l l. -T{ +:T{ \fBType\fR T}:T{ boolean T} -T{ +:T{ \fBDefault\fR T}:T{ FALSE @@ -321,9 +298,11 @@ Backup files that have already been created by the affected node .IP \(bu 2.3 .\} MySQL Cluster Disk Data files (see -Section\ \&17.10, \(lqMySQL Cluster Disk Data Tables\(rq)\&. +Section\ \&17.5.9, \(lqMySQL Cluster Disk Data Tables\(rq)\&. .RE .RS 4 +.sp +This option also has no effect on recovery of data by a data node that is just starting (or restarting) from data nodes that are already running\&. This recovery of data occurs automatically, and requires no user intervention in a MySQL Cluster that is running normally\&. .sp .5v .RE It is permissible to use this option when starting the cluster for the very first time (that is, before any data node files have been created); however, it is @@ -344,9 +323,11 @@ necessary to do so\&. \fB\-\-initial\-start\fR .TS allbox tab(:); -l l -l l -l l. +l l s +l l s +l l s +^ l l +^ l l. T{ \fBVersion Introduced\fR T}:T{ @@ -358,28 +339,16 @@ T}:T{ \-\-initial\-start T} T{ -\fBPermitted Values \fR +\ \& T}:T{ -[\fInested\ table\fR]* +\fBPermitted Values \fR T} -.TE -.sp 1 -.sp -.it 1 an-trap -.nr an-no-space-flag 1 -.nr an-break-flag 1 -.br -.B *[nested\ table] -.TS -allbox tab(:); -l l -l l. -T{ +:T{ \fBType\fR T}:T{ boolean T} -T{ +:T{ \fBDefault\fR T}:T{ FALSE @@ -435,9 +404,11 @@ Prior to MySQL 5\&.1\&.19, it was not possible to perform DDL operations involvi \fB\-\-nowait\-nodes=\fR\fB\fInode_id_1\fR\fR\fB[, \fR\fB\fInode_id_2\fR\fR\fB[, \&.\&.\&.]]\fR .TS allbox tab(:); -l l -l l -l l. +l l s +l l s +l l s +^ l l +^ l l. T{ \fBVersion Introduced\fR T}:T{ @@ -449,28 +420,16 @@ T}:T{ \-\-nowait\-nodes=list T} T{ -\fBPermitted Values \fR +\ \& T}:T{ -[\fInested\ table\fR]* +\fBPermitted Values \fR T} -.TE -.sp 1 -.sp -.it 1 an-trap -.nr an-no-space-flag 1 -.nr an-break-flag 1 -.br -.B *[nested\ table] -.TS -allbox tab(:); -l l -l l. -T{ +:T{ \fBType\fR T}:T{ string T} -T{ +:T{ \fBDefault\fR T}:T{ T} @@ -508,36 +467,26 @@ This option was added in MySQL 5\&.1\&.9\&. \fB\-\-nodaemon\fR .TS allbox tab(:); -l l -l l. +l l s +l l s +^ l l +^ l l. T{ \fBCommand Line Format\fR T}:T{ \-\-nodaemon T} T{ -\fBPermitted Values \fR +\ \& T}:T{ -[\fInested\ table\fR]* +\fBPermitted Values \fR T} -.TE -.sp 1 -.sp -.it 1 an-trap -.nr an-no-space-flag 1 -.nr an-break-flag 1 -.br -.B *[nested\ table] -.TS -allbox tab(:); -l l -l l. -T{ +:T{ \fBType\fR T}:T{ boolean T} -T{ +:T{ \fBDefault\fR T}:T{ FALSE @@ -549,6 +498,12 @@ Instructs not to start as a daemon process\&. This is useful when \fBndbd\fR is being debugged and you want output to be redirected to the screen\&. +.sp +As of MySQL Cluster NDB 7\&.0\&.8, the default behavior for +\fBndbd\fR +and +\fBndbmtd\fR +on Windows is to run in the foreground, making this option unnecessary on Windows platforms\&. (\m[blue]\fBBug#45588\fR\m[]\&\s-2\u[2]\d\s+2) .RE .sp .RS 4 @@ -567,36 +522,26 @@ is being debugged and you want output to be redirected to the screen\&. \fB\-n\fR .TS allbox tab(:); -l l -l l. +l l s +l l s +^ l l +^ l l. T{ \fBCommand Line Format\fR T}:T{ \-\-nostart T} T{ -\fBPermitted Values \fR +\ \& T}:T{ -[\fInested\ table\fR]* +\fBPermitted Values \fR T} -.TE -.sp 1 -.sp -.it 1 an-trap -.nr an-no-space-flag 1 -.nr an-break-flag 1 -.br -.B *[nested\ table] -.TS -allbox tab(:); -l l -l l. -T{ +:T{ \fBType\fR T}:T{ boolean T} -T{ +:T{ \fBDefault\fR T}:T{ FALSE @@ -610,7 +555,7 @@ not to start automatically\&. When this option is used, connects to the management server, obtains configuration data from it, and initializes communication objects\&. However, it does not actually start the execution engine until specifically requested to do so by the management server\&. This can be accomplished by issuing the proper START command in the management client (see -Section\ \&17.7.2, \(lqCommands in the MySQL Cluster Management Client\(rq)\&. +Section\ \&17.5.2, \(lqCommands in the MySQL Cluster Management Client\(rq)\&. .RE .\" MySQL Cluster: log files .\" log files (MySQL Cluster) @@ -668,7 +613,7 @@ TraceFile: ndb_2_trace\&.log\&.2 Listings of possible \fBndbd\fR exit codes and messages generated when a data node process shuts down prematurely can be found in -\m[blue]\fBndbd Error Messages\fR\m[]\&\s-2\u[2]\d\s+2\&. +\m[blue]\fBndbd Error Messages\fR\m[]\&\s-2\u[3]\d\s+2\&. .if n \{\ .sp .\} @@ -784,7 +729,7 @@ shell> \fBndbd \-\-connect\-string="nodeid=2;host=ndb_mgmd\&.mysql\&.com:1186"\f .\} .PP See -Section\ \&17.3.4.3, \(lqThe MySQL Cluster Connectstring\(rq, for additional information about this issue\&. +Section\ \&17.3.2.3, \(lqThe MySQL Cluster Connectstring\(rq, for additional information about this issue\&. \fBndbd\fR(8), describes other options for \fBndbd\fR\&. .PP @@ -810,7 +755,7 @@ process can consume up to 2 CPUs if permitted to do so\&. For a machine with many CPUs it is possible to use several \fBndbd\fR processes which belong to different node groups; however, such a configuration is still considered experimental and is not supported for MySQL 5\&.1 in a production setting\&. See -Section\ \&17.12, \(lqKnown Limitations of MySQL Cluster\(rq\&. +Section\ \&17.1.5, \(lqKnown Limitations of MySQL Cluster\(rq\&. .SH "COPYRIGHT" .br .PP @@ -829,6 +774,11 @@ Bug#24631 \%http://bugs.mysql.com/24631 .RE .IP " 2." 4 +Bug#45588 +.RS 4 +\%http://bugs.mysql.com/45588 +.RE +.IP " 3." 4 ndbd Error Messages .RS 4 \%http://dev.mysql.com/doc/ndbapi/en/ndbd-error-messages.html |